What makes this salad extra special is the vibrant combination of textures and tastes. The crisp cucumber provides a refreshing crunch, while the kiwi adds a burst of sweetness and a delightful tanginess. Red onion contributes a subtle sharpness, and a touch of cilantro brings a fresh, herbaceous note. All of these flavors are perfectly balanced by the zesty lime dressing, which adds a bright and citrusy finish. It's like a party in your mouth, I tell ya!

Cucumber and Kiwi Salsa Salad with Lime

This Cucumber and Kiwi Salsa Salad with Lime is a refreshing twist on traditional salsa, combining the coolness of cucumber with the sweet tang of kiwi. A zesty lime dressing ties it all together, making it the perfect light and flavorful side dish or snack!

⏳ Yield & Time

Yield: 4 servings

Preparation Time: 10 minutes

Cook Time: 0 minutes

📖 Instructions

  1. First, gather all your ingredients. Having everything prepped and ready to go will make the process much smoother.
  2. Now, wash the cucumber, kiwi, red onion, and cilantro thoroughly under cold, running water. This step is essential to remove any dirt or debris. I sometimes like to soak my produce in a bowl of water with a splash of vinegar, just to be extra sure it's clean.
  3. Peel the cucumber and remove the seeds. You can use a vegetable peeler to remove the skin, then slice the cucumber lengthwise and use a spoon to scrape out the seeds. Dicing the cucumber into small, even pieces, about 1/4-inch in size. Uniformity is key for a consistent texture.
  4. Peel the kiwi and dice it into pieces that are roughly the same size as the cucumber. Kiwi can be a little slippery, so take your time and use a sharp knife.
  5. Finely dice the red onion. If you're sensitive to the strong flavor of raw onion, you can soak the diced onion in cold water for about 10 minutes. Drain it well before adding it to the salad. This helps mellow out the intensity.
  6. Chop the cilantro. Remove the thick stems and finely chop the leaves. Cilantro adds a fresh, herbaceous flavor to the salad.
  7. In a medium-sized mixing bowl, combine the diced cucumber, kiwi, red onion, and cilantro. Be gentle when mixing to avoid mushing the ingredients.
  8. In a small bowl, prepare the lime dressing. Zest and juice the lime. Make sure to avoid getting any of the white pith, as it can be bitter. You'll need about 2 tablespoons of fresh lime juice.
  9. Add the extra virgin olive oil, honey, and salt to the lime juice and zest. Whisk all the ingredients together until they are well combined and the dressing is emulsified.
  10. Pour the lime dressing over the cucumber and kiwi mixture. Toss gently to coat all the ingredients evenly.
  11. Taste the salad and adjust the seasoning as needed. You may want to add a pinch more salt, a squeeze of lime juice, or a drizzle of honey, depending on your preference.
  12.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ate the salad for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ld. This step is important because it allows the dressing to penetrate the ingredients and create a more cohesive flavor profile.
  13. Before serving, give the salad another gentle toss. Garnish with a few extra sprigs of fresh cilantro, if desired.
  14. Serve chilled. This Cucumber and Kiwi Salsa Salad is delicious on its own as a refreshing snack, or as a side dish with grilled chicken, fish, or tacos. It's also a great addition to salads or wraps.

📝 Notes

  • For a spicier kick, add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the dressing.
  • If you don't have fresh cilantro, you can substitute with fresh mint or parsley.
  • The salad can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. The cucumber may release some water as it sits, so you may want to drain off any excess liquid before serving.
